I use 'fio' disk tools test speed. The disk is a intel ssd , trim and 4k alignment is enabled.
Hardware is Dell R610.
The disk controller is ahci and lsi 9211-8i, drive is p20, IT model, sysctl is default. Freebsd file system is ZFS or UFS, CentOS is XFS.
If install centos7 and use 'fio' test too, is no problem.
command is:
fio -filename=/mnt/test.fio_test_file -direct=1 iodepth 1 -thread -rw=randread(or randrw/randwrite) -ioengine=psync -bs=4k -size 1G -numjobs=1(or 64) -runtime=30 -group_reporting -name=pleasehelpme
freebsd speed is: [59172KB/0KB/0KB /s] [14.8K/0/0 iops]
centos7 speed is : [248.5MB/0KB/0KB /s] [63.5K/0/0 iops]
close to 5 times the speed!
